Structured Entity Tax Credit - The internal revenue service is attacking an inventive scheme involving state conservation tax snack bars. The strategy works by having people set up partnerships that invest in state conservation credits. The credits are eventually used up and a K-1 is issued to the partners who then take the credits at their personal return. The IRS is arguing that there isn't legitimate business purpose for the partnership, which makes the strategy fraudulent.
